Texans agreed to terms with QB Rex Grossman on a one-year, $745,000 contract. We're guessing that Rex isn't being brought in to compete with Dan Orlovsky, who the Texans will pay about $3M this year. Grossman, 29, holds an awful career completion rate of 54.2 and a weak 6.4 career YPA. Most likely, he will push Alex Brink to be another insurance policy behind starter Matt Schaub, who's missed 10 games with injuries over the last two seasons. Source: Houston Chronicle
